Single Sign-On
Checkbook supports Single Sign-On (SSO), enabling organizations to provide their users with a seamless and secure way to access the Checkbook platform using their existing corporate credentials. This eliminates the need for users to manage separate Checkbook usernames and passwords, enhancing security and streamlining the login process.
Checkbook supports the following SSO protocols:
- OIDC — OpenID Connect, a modern identity layer built on OAuth 2.0. Recommended for new integrations.
- SAML — Security Assertion Markup Language, an XML-based open standard for exchanging authentication data.
Both protocols support Service Provider-initiated and Identity Provider-initiated login flows, as well as Just-In-Time (JIT) user provisioning.
